What is eDiscovery Forensics?

eDiscovery forensics sits at the intersection of technology, legal proceedings, and compliance. It involves the identification, collection, analysis, and preservation of digital evidence, often needed during litigation, internal investigations, or regulatory audits. With businesses increasingly reliant on digital systems, eDiscovery forensics has become a critical process to uncover essential data stored within emails, cloud systems, social platforms, or digital devices. This process ensures that electronically stored information (ESI) can be gathered and prepared for legal scrutiny.

The Role of eDiscovery Forensics in Legal Cases

The relevance of eDiscovery forensics in legal and compliance cases cannot be overstated. It enables legal professionals and investigative teams to uncover digital footprints that may prove crucial in disputes. By securing and preserving electronic data, it helps maintain its integrity, so evidence is admissible in court. Beyond simply recovering digital files, the holistic approach of eDiscovery empowers teams to explore metadata—details on when, how, and by whom data was accessed. This level of insight ensures that legal teams can glean knowledge from electronic evidence without concern about tampering or incomplete records. Additionally, eDiscovery forensics helps parties adhere to legal standards governing data handling, reducing risks of sanctions or invalidated evidence.

Cutting-Edge Tools and Technologies in eDiscovery Forensics

Advancements in software and hardware now provide investigators with highly capable tools to streamline investigations. Tools like Nuix, Relativity, and FTK (Forensic Toolkit) offer specialised features for processing vast volumes of data while maintaining accuracy. Efficient search capabilities, automated keyword searches, and predictive analytics enable teams to focus on critical pieces of evidence swiftly. Cloud-based tools have further increased accessibility, enabling collaborative review of complex cases globally. Hardware tools such as write-blockers and imaging devices ensure that the original evidence is preserved while duplicating the data for forensic analysis.

These technological advancements not only accelerate investigative timelines but also offer legal teams a deeper view into the layers of digital evidence. Knowing which tools best align with specific case requirements can significantly improve outcomes when handling sensitive data.

Best Practices in eDiscovery Forensics

Adhering to best practices is essential to maintaining the credibility of evidence during legal proceedings. First and foremost, data collection must follow strict guidelines to prevent changes that could compromise its validity. Securing a chain of custody—for documenting exactly how evidence is collected, stored, and transferred—is a vital factor in maintaining its admissibility in court. Additionally, clear communication between legal, IT, and forensic professionals ensures a seamless process. Mishandling evidence or bypassing procedural guidelines can lead to significant ramifications in cases requiring highly reliable evidence.

Thorough training and familiarity with current legal regulations ensure that digital investigations can hold up to scrutiny, whether during litigation or in regulatory audits. Collaboration across teams ensures that all responsible parties approach investigations methodically while avoiding procedural gaps.

The Future of eDiscovery Forensics

The landscape of eDiscovery forensics is poised for further innovation. Emerging technologies like artificial intelligence (AI) and machine learning are transforming how evidence is located and analysed. These advancements identify patterns, classify data faster, and handle larger datasets than any traditional method, making investigations more efficient. Blockchain may also offer solutions for maintaining evidence integrity through secure, decentralised records.

On the regulatory side, increasing international data privacy laws—such as GDPR in Europe and similar legislations globally—present challenges for data access and transfer. Understanding shifting compliance requirements will remain essential. For organisations and legal professionals, adopting flexible yet sophisticated forensic solutions will be critical as they adapt to new technologies and frameworks.

eDiscovery forensics will continue to play an essential role in tomorrow’s legal and compliance activities, helping organisations uncover digital evidence with precision while preparing proactively for expanded challenges.
